Hoping to Avoid Baggage Fees, Flyer Wears 70 Pieces of Clothing
Published at(NEW YORK) — A budget-minded passenger in China was willing to put a little sweat equity into saving some money on airline baggage fees on a recent flight to Kenya.
According to Guangzhou Daily, when the unidentified man discovered his luggage was over the weight limit and would incur a fee at Guangzhou Baiyun International Airport, he emptied his bags and put on 60 shirts and nine pairs of jeans before trying to board his plane looking “like a sumo wrestler.”
Unfortunately for the flyer — and those behind him in line at the security area — he was forced to strip down when a metal detector found a phone charger and other metal objects in his multiple pockets.
